Results 5 results found City Palace from the Jag Mandir, Udaipur, Rajasthan, India Jagmandir Island, Udaipur, Rajasthan, India, Asia Dawn at the Lake Palace, Lake Pichola, Udaipur, Rajasthan, India, South Asia, Asia Dawn at the Lake Palace, Lake Pichola, Udaipur, Rajasthan, India, South Asia, Asia Jag Mandir Palace at sunset, Udaipur, Rajasthan state, India, Asia Jag Mandir on Lake Pichola, Udaipur, Rajasthan, India, Asia View of the Jag Mandir Palace, Pichola Lake, Udaipur, Rajasthan, India, South Asia Elephant sculptures on the island of Jag Mandir, Jag Mandir Palace, Lake Pichola, Udaipur, Rajasthan, North India, India, South Asia, Asia Jag Mandir Palace, Udaipur, Rajasthan, India, South Asia